Karimati in context
With 55 people at the 2011 Census, Karimati was the 581st most populous of its district's 653 villages, below the district average of 818.
Literacy stood at 95.83%, 32.9 points above the district's rural average of 62.94%.
The sex ratio was 833 women per 1,000 men (123 below the district's rural figure of 956). Among children aged 0–6 the ratio was 750, 173 below the rural national 923.
34.5% of the population were recorded as workers, 13.0 points below the district's rural rate.
